JDBC Adapter issue with MSSQL 2008

  • 1.  JDBC Adapter issue with MSSQL 2008

    Posted Mon January 23, 2012 07:23 PM

    Hi,

    We are working on a database migration from Oracle to MS SQL server 2008 and facing a challenging issue here.

    In the new MS SQL 2008 database, the schema name will differ from environment to environment & we have 100+ JDBC adapter services configured via those connections.

    We are using the select, insert and update template in which the table names are not displaying under . but showing under .xyz (where xyz is the schema name which differs across the environment).

    Is there any settings has to be done in webMethods or Database to show the tables under ?

    We tried using Type 4 MS SQL driver and data direct drivers. Both shows the tablenames only under the respective schema.

    Could anyone please help me on this?
